I love it.<br /><br />Well after Pancakes yesterday it's 'Ash' today whether we're not supposed to eat meat or not here in my part of Yorkshire we always had 'Ash'. This is very similar to stew but cooked on top of the cooker in a saucepan instead of inside the oven. We often had 'Ash on top of pancakes' throughout the winter months (it was one of Dad's favourite foods).<br /><br />I'm not sure what's on the cards for today.I'm sure I'll find something to do that is if my joints move as they should.lol<br /><br />KAREN- I hope all went as well as it could yesterday.<br /><br />The CAFE is OPEN ready and waiting for you all to pop in for a cuppa and a chat.<br />HUGS are on their way to you all.
